Collections
Collections are hand-curated lists of books. Think of them as playlists - you decide exactly what goes in, and in what order. They show up in the sidebar, and any collection can optionally sync to your Kobo device.

Creating a collection
Click the three-dot menu next to the COLLECTIONS heading in the sidebar and choose New Collection.

Give it a name and pick an icon - both are required. After saving, you land directly on the new (empty) collection.
Adding books
There are two ways to add books to a collection:
From a book's context menu - right-click any book cover (or use the three-dot menu on a book card) and choose Add to collection. A sheet slides up showing all your collections. Tap any collection to add the book instantly. You can also create a new collection from the same sheet without leaving the flow.
Select mode - in any library or search view, click SELECT, check the books you want, then use the action bar that appears at the bottom to add them to a collection in bulk.
Collection detail

The collection detail page shows all books in the order they were added. You can search within the collection, switch between grid and list views, and toggle series collapse. A SELECT mode lets you remove specific books in bulk.
Editing a collection
Click the pencil icon on the collection detail page to open the Edit Collection dialog.

From here you can:
- Rename the collection
- Change the icon
- Sync to Kobo - toggle this on to push every book in this collection to your paired Kobo as a named shelf. Books removed from the collection are removed from the Kobo shelf on the next sync. See Kobo Sync for device setup and eligibility requirements.
- Delete the collection - clicking Delete once shows a "Confirm?" prompt before anything is erased. Deleting a collection never deletes the underlying books.
Reordering collections
Click the three-dot menu next to COLLECTIONS and choose Reorder. Drag the collections into whatever order you want. On touch, use the up/down arrows.
